remove username attribute and use reddit.user.name

This commit is contained in:
Tobin
2015-04-04 17:16:27 -05:00
parent 3253535273
commit c69728bea0
4 changed files with 8 additions and 9 deletions

View File

@@ -24,13 +24,13 @@ class SubredditController(BaseController):
class SubredditPage(BasePage):
def __init__(self, stdscr, reddit, name, username):
def __init__(self, stdscr, reddit, name):
self.controller = SubredditController(self)
self.loader = LoadScreen(stdscr)
content = SubredditContent.from_name(reddit, name, self.loader)
super(SubredditPage, self).__init__(stdscr, reddit, content, username)
super(SubredditPage, self).__init__(stdscr, reddit, content)
def loop(self):
while True:
@@ -79,8 +79,9 @@ class SubredditPage(BasePage):
def redditor_profile(self):
if self.reddit.is_logged_in():
try:
redditor = self.reddit.user.name
self.content = SubredditContent.from_redditor(
self.reddit, self.username, self.loader)
self.reddit, redditor, self.loader)
except requests.HTTPError:
show_notification(self.stdscr, ['Could not reach subreddit'])
else: